ANGEL FOOD CAKE WITH ESPRESSO MASCARPONE CHEESE
Make and share this Angel Food Cake With Espresso Mascarpone Cheese recipe from Food.com.
Provided by Manami
Categories Dessert
Time 25m
Yield 8 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- Stir the water and espresso powder in a large bowl to blend.
- Stir in the mascarpone.
- Using an electric mixer beat the cream in another large bowl, while slowly adding powdered sugar, until soft peaks form.
- Using a large rubber spatula, fold 1/4 of the whipped cream into the mascarpone mixture to lighten.
- Then fold the remining whipped cream into the mascarpone mixture.
- Cut the angel food cake into 16(1" thick) wedges.
- Reserve any remaining cake for another use.
- Brush 1 side of each wedge of cake with the liqueur.
- Arrange 2 wedges of cake on each plate.
- Dollop the espresso cream atop each wedge of cake.
- Dust with cocoa powder and nuts and serve.

ANGEL FOOD CAKE WITH MACERATED BERRIES AND MASCARPONE
Provided by Michael Symon : Food Network
Categories dessert
Time 10m
Yield 6 to 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Place the berries in a medium bowl and tear in the mint.
- In a small saucepan over medium-high heat, combine the wine, honey and orange juice. Bring just to a simmer, and then pour over the berries. Let the berries macerate for about 2 minutes.
- In a small bowl, add the mascarpone, black pepper and 2 tablespoons of the macerating liquid from the berries. Stir to combine.
- Slice the cake and serve with a spoonful of the berries and a dollop of the mascarpone mixture.
ANGEL FOOD CAKE WITH ESPRESSO MASCARPONE CREAM
Provided by Giada De Laurentiis
Categories dessert
Time 25m
Yield 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Stir the water and espresso powder in a large bowl to blend. Stir in the mascarpone. Using an electric mixer, beat the cream in another large bowl, while slowly adding powdered sugar, until soft peaks form. Using a large rubber spatula, fold 1/4 of the whipped cream into the mascarpone mixture to lighten. Then fold the remaining whipped cream into the mascarpone mixture.
- Cut the angel food cake into 16 (1-inch thick) wedges. Reserve any remaining cake for another use. Brush 1 side of each wedge of cake with the liqueur. Arrange 2 wedges of cake on each plate. Dollop the espresso cream atop each wedge of cake. Dust with the cocoa powder and serve.
ESPRESSO AND MASCARPONE ICEBOX CAKE
Oh My! This has got to be one of the easiest and most heavenly tasting cake I've ever made! I found this recipe on Epicurious...it's one of their highest-rated recipes of the month! You've gotta try this and don't substitute the wafers...some of reviewers used vanilla wafers instead because they can't find the chocolate wafers. Cooking time is chilling time.
Provided by Grace Lynn
Categories Dessert
Time 9h20m
Yield 12 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- Beat 2 cups cream with 6 tablespoons sugar in a bowl with an electric mixer at medium speed until it just holds soft peaks, 2 to 4 minutes.
- Reduce speed to low, then add mascarpone and mix until combined.
- Spread 1 1/4 cups mascarpone mixture evenly in bottom of a 9 1/2- to 10-inch springform pan and cover with 14 wafers, slightly overlapping if necessary.
- Spread with another 1 1/4 cups mascarpone mixture, followed by 14 more wafers arranged in the same manner.
- Spread remaining mascarpone mixture on top.
- Smooth top with a metal offset spatula, then cover pan with foil and freeze until firm, about 1 hour.
- Transfer from freezer to refrigerator and chill, covered, until a sharp knife inserted into center cuts through softened wafers easily, about 8 hours.
- Pulse remaining chocolate wafers in a food processor until finely ground.
- Beat remaining cup of cream with espresso powder and remaining 3 tablespoons sugar using electric mixer at medium speed until it just holds stiff peaks, about 3 minutes.
- Remove foil and side of pan and frost cake all over with espresso cream.
- Sprinkle edge of top lightly with wafer crumbs.
- Serve cold.
- Cake, without espresso cream, can be chilled up to 2 days.
- Cake can be frosted with espresso cream 4 hours ahead and chilled, loosely covered with foil.
